Therapeutic Approaches and Online Care

Angela Greene-Junior uses evidence-informed approaches to help clients build practical skills and improve emotional regulation.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) focuses on identifying unhelpful thinking patterns and testing new behaviors - it is commonly used for anxiety, depression, and stress-related concerns by teaching tools to change thoughts and actions.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) emphasizes emotional regulation, distress tolerance, interpersonal effectiveness, and mindfulness - it is useful for intense emotions, relationship conflicts, and patterns of impulsive behavior. Mindfulness Therapy helps people develop present-moment awareness and self-compassion, often reducing reactivity and supporting long-term coping.
